Fil in the blanks
a. The mass of 1 molecule of water `(H_(2) O)` is ………
b. The number of molecules in `16 g` of sulphur dioxide `(SO_(2))` are ……….
c. The weight of one mole of sodium carbonate `(Na_(2) CO_(3))` is……………..
d. Moles and g equivalent in `196 g` of `Ca (OH)_(2)` are ...... and .......
e. Moles and `g` equivalent in `196 g` of `H_(3) PO_(4)` are ............. and ............
f. `g` atoms in `62 g` of `P_(4)` are .......
f. `g` atoms in `24 g` of magnesium are...........

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A, B, C, D

a. `(18)/(6.023 xx 10^(23)) = 3.0 xx 10^(-23)`
b. `n_(SO_(2)) = (16)/(64) = (1)/(4)`
Number of molecules `= (1)/(4) xx 6.023 xx 10^(23) = 1.5 xx 10^(23)`
c. `Na_(2) CO_(3) = 2 xx 23 + 12 + 3 xx 16 = 106 g`
d. `n_(Ca(OH)_(2)) = (196)/(74) = 2.648, ~~ 2.65`
`Eq_(Ca(OH)_(2)) = 2.65 xx 2 = 5.3` (valency factor = 2)
e. `n_(H_(3)PO_(4)) = (196)/(98) = 2, Eq = 2 xx 3` (tribasic acid) = 6
f. `g` atom or mol `= (62)/(31 xx 4) = 0.5`
g. `g` atom or mol `= (24)/(24) = 1`
